Brief summary
The primary endpoint is pathological response to chemoradiotherapy according to the Mandard criteria.
Detailed description
Secondary endpoints are: R0 resection rate. Progression free survival Overall survival IL-6-STAT3 pathway inhibition based on gene expression analysis pSTAT3 and stromal abundance in formalin-fixed paraffin-embedded tumor tissue Levels of IL-6 in serum. Levels of ADAM12 in tumor biopsies and serum in relation to pathological response according to the Mandard criteria. Incidence and severity of toxicity defined according to CTCAE v5.0 and Radiation Oncology Group (RTOG) criteria., Incidence and severity of post-operative complications according to the Dindo classification. Percentage completion of chemotherapy and radiation treatment Percentage withdrawal rate from surgery due to tocilizumab related complications Percentage delay of surgery due to tocilizumab related complications
